Commonly Seen Sewer Line Issues

Broken: broken, offset or collapsed pipe: Pipes have actually been damaged due to shifting soil, frozen ground, settling, and so on.
Blockage: Grease buildup or a foreign things is limiting or prohibiting appropriate circulation and/or cleaning of the line.
Corrosion: The pipe has actually deteriorated and/or broken, causing collapses in the line and restricting circulation.
Bellied pipe: A section of the pipeline has actually sunk due to ground or soil conditions, producing a valley that gathers paper and waste.
Dripping joints: The seals in between pipelines have broken, allowing water to get away into the area surrounding the pipe.
Root in sewer line: Tree or shrub roots have attacked the sewer line and/or have harmed the line, avoiding typical cleaning.
Off-grade pipe: Existing pipelines are built of second-rate product that may have deteriorated or corroded.

Traditional Sewage Line Repair Method

Drain line repair work is generally performed utilizing the "open cut" or "trench" technique to gain access to the location surrounding the damaged part of the pipeline. A backhoe might be utilized to open and fill up the workspace.

Pipe Bursting

We make small access holes where the damaged pipeline starts and ends. Using your broken drain line as a guide, our hydraulic machine pulls full-sized replacement pipe through the old path and separate the harmed pipe at the same time. The brand-new pipeline is highly resistant to leakages and root intrusion, with a long life expectancy.

Pipe Relining Process


Relining is the process of fixing harmed sewage system pipelines by developing a "pipe within a pipe" to bring back function and circulation. Epoxy relining products mold to the within the existing pipeline to create a smooth new inner wall, just like the lining found in food cans.

Many times, pipeline relining can be performed through a building's clean-out access and frequently needs little digging. Pipeline relining might be utilized to fix root-damaged pipes; seal fractures and holes; and fill out missing pipeline and seal joint connections underground, in roof drain pipelines, in storm lines and under concrete. The relined pipeline is seamless and durable, and all materials used in the relining procedure are non-hazardous.
